Placed in the center - south of the province. There waters the term the river Ibaizabal, which covers it from E. to O. Them altitudes range between 190 m. and 634 m. from the Mandoia, to the S. The term is provided with an extension of 16,34 km2. The capital, Bedia-Elexalde porch, is E. of the municipality, in the right shore of the river, in a small flatness surrounded with areas mountainous,
Distributed in several quarters, most of them of character rural, Asteitza, Murtatza and especially Elexalde with the devices administrative of the municipality, would be his most populous nuclei and modern, especially the last one like administrative center of locality. The rest of dispersed hamlets repeats the common town planning in the area.
The parochial church of Saint John Bautista was constructed in 1749 and it is possible to frame in a baroque style something more slender and ornamentally that what gets accustomed in a great part of the territory vizcaíno. It is in the Elexalde quarter.
Three chapels survive in dispersed Bedia in his quarters: San Lorenzo in Murtatza, Santo Tomás in Eroso-Ugarte and St Martin in Ereño. A fourth existed in Elexalde, Saint John Bautista, first temple of cult previous to the parish, missing person after needs for space.
